I am starting to translate a new book

A year ago, the channel Russian Crypto Frontier began publishing a translation of Balaji Srinivasan’s book The Network State. The enthusiasm lasted only for the first chapter, and even a piece of that translation is already unavailable. So, I am picking up the process, as I have done previously with the translation of Friedman’s Mechanics of Freedom and his Legal Systems Differing Significantly from Ours.

I will not host the original text here because the author promises to keep it on his own website dedicated to this book and provide updates as needed; therefore, I will limit myself to hosting the translation.

In brief, the book is a comprehensive guide to building one very specific type of extraterritorial contractual jurisdiction: a self-governing archipelago of territories located around the world, possessing diplomatic recognition from traditional territorial states—at least from some of such states.

The first chapter is essentially an extended introduction, which is entirely sufficient to understand whether one should continue reading.
